in the USABenedictine University is a small not-for-profit
Catholic college offering a number of disciplines along with art majors and located in
Lisle,
Illinois. The school was opened in 1887 and is presently offering bachelor's degrees in 3 art programs.
Benedictine University is expensive: tuition cost varies around $35,000 per year. If you are seeking a cheaper alternative, check
